Actor Jung Soojung's unusual frugality was revealed.
On the 5th episode of SBS Running Man, which airs on the 5th, Jung Woo, Jung Soojung, and Shin Seung-ho from the film Jjanggu, scheduled to be released on the 22nd, appear and engage in an intense Race to become the "best of the best."
This Race is staged as "Jjang's war: ladder of fate," bringing together "bests" from different fields to select the top "best" through ladder climbing. Jung Woo, who became the "face best," from the start attached the eyebrow of the animation "Jjanggu," while "physical best" Jung Soojung, returning to Running Man after a long time, immerses herself in the Sans gym (mountain + gym) concept on Running Man and embarks on a grueling variety adaptation period.
In particular, Jung Soojung returned to Running Man after her 2014 appearance, welcomed back as a full-fledged leading actress and received a warm reception from the members. She also surprised those around her by revealing that she still uses the TV she received as a prize when she first appeared on Running Man 14 years ago. The members could not hide their admiration for Jung Soojung's remarkable modesty and were said to have fallen completely for her unexpected charm.
Another leading actor of Jjanggu, Shin Seung-ho, also shines. In the following knowledge quiz, Shin Seung-ho defied everyone's expectations and demonstrated a sharp mind, showing off his "brainy" side. He showed skills that are not inferior even compared with Running Man's representative intellectual Yu Jae-seok, and is set to announce the birth of a cheat character who possesses both "physical" and "brainy" abilities.
